     24 /* read message from the unix socket */
     25 static int
     26 ivshmem_client_read_one_msg(IvshmemClient *client, int64_t *index, int *fd)
     27 {
     28     int ret;
     29     struct msghdr msg;
     30     struct iovec iov[1];
     31     union {
     32         struct cmsghdr cmsg;
     33         char control[CMSG_SPACE(sizeof(int))];
     34     } msg_control;
     35     struct cmsghdr *cmsg;
     36 
     37     iov[0].iov_base = index;
     38     iov[0].iov_len = sizeof(*index);
     39 
     40     memset(&msg, 0, sizeof(msg));
     41     msg.msg_iov = iov;
     42     msg.msg_iovlen = 1;
     43     msg.msg_control = &msg_control;
     44     msg.msg_controllen = sizeof(msg_control);
     45 
     46     ret = recvmsg(client->sock_fd, &msg, 0);
     47     if (ret < sizeof(*index)) {
     48         I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"cannot read message: %s\n",
     49                              strerror(errno));
     50         return -1;
     51     }
     52     if (ret == 0) {
     53         I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"lost connection to server\n");
     54         return -1;
     55     }
     56 
     57     *index = GINT64_FROM_LE(*index);
     58     *fd = -1;
     59 
     60     for (cmsg = CMSG_FIRSTHDR(&msg); cmsg; cmsg = CMSG_NXTHDR(&msg, cmsg)) {
     61 
     62         if (cmsg->cmsg_len != CMSG_LEN(sizeof(int)) ||
     63             cmsg->cmsg_level != SOL_SOCKET ||
     64             cmsg->cmsg_type != SCM_RIGHTS) {
     65             continue;
     66         }
     67 
     68         memcpy(fd, CMSG_DATA(cmsg), sizeof(*fd));
     69     }
     70 
     71     return 0;
     72 }

    177 /* create and connect to the unix socket */
    178 int
    179 ivshmem_client_connect(IvshmemClient *client)
    180 {
    181     struct sockaddr_un s_un;
    182     int fd, ret;
    183     int64_t tmp;
    184 
    185     I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"connect to client %s\n",
    186                          client->unix_sock_path);
    187 
    188     client->sock_fd = socket(AF_UNIX, SOCK_STREAM, 0);
    189     if (client->sock_fd < 0) {
    190         I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"cannot create socket: %s\n",
    191                              strerror(errno));
    192         return -1;
    193     }
    194 
    195     s_un.sun_family = AF_UNIX;
    196     ret = snprintf(s_un.sun_path, sizeof(s_un.sun_path), "%s",
    197                    client->unix_sock_path);
    198     if (ret < 0 || ret >= sizeof(s_un.sun_path)) {
    199         I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"could not copy unix socket path\n");
    200         goto err_close;
    201     }
    202 
    203     if (connect(client->sock_fd, (struct sockaddr *)&s_un, sizeof(s_un)) < 0) {
    204         I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"cannot connect to %s: %s\n", s_un.sun_path,
    205                              strerror(errno));
    206         goto err_close;
    207     }
    208 
    209     /* first, we expect a protocol version */
    210     if (ivshmem_client_read_one_msg(client, &tmp, &fd) < 0 ||
    211         (tmp != IVSHMEM_PROTOCOL_VERSION) || fd != -1) {
    212         I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"cannot read from server\n");
    213         goto err_close;
    214     }
    215 
    216     /* then, we expect our index + a fd == -1 */
    217     if (ivshmem_client_read_one_msg(client, &client->local.id, &fd) < 0 ||
    218         client->local.id < 0 || fd != -1) {
    219         I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"cannot read from server (2)\n");
    220         goto err_close;
    221     }
    222     I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"our_id=%" PRId64 "\n", client->local.id);
    223 
    224     /* now, we expect shared mem fd + a -1 index, note that shm fd
    225      * is not used */
    226     if (ivshmem_client_read_one_msg(client, &tmp, &fd) < 0 ||
    227         tmp != -1 || fd < 0) {
    228         if (fd >= 0) {
    229             close(fd);
    230         }
    231         I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"cannot read from server (3)\n");
    232         goto err_close;
    233     }
    234     client->shm_fd = fd;
    235     IVSHMEM_CLIENT_DEBUG(client, "shm_fd=%d\n", fd);
    236 
    237     return 0;
    238 
    239 err_close:
    240     close(client->sock_fd);
    241     client->sock_fd = -1;
    242     return -1;
    243 }
